Are you rich?
Stop.
Think about that question for a moment, and answer it
honestly. Let it
wind down through your head, past your heart and into your soul.
Put it into first person.
Am I rich?
Ask, and wait for the answer.
It’s important to get an answer because your whole life
is currently being controlled by that answer.
Everything you do is colored by it.
Every single facet of your life is shaped by it in some
way.
In this life there are four answers, and
each answer shapes the reality of the person answering in ways
they may not even be aware of.
The first group says, “Of course I’m
rich. Look at all
the money I have.” And
then they go home to empty houses filled with all the finest
things in life but devoid of anything even nearly approximating
love. These are the
people who are lost but don’t know it, or who can’t face how
barren their lives really are.
The second group says, “I’m not rich.
Look around. I
can hardly pay my bills each month.
I have no savings, my car just broke down, and I have no
idea how I’m ever going to send my kids to college.”
These people hold “poverty” up like a badge of honor
when in reality, their focus on the bad keeps them in perpetual
bad without any hope of getting to the good in life.
The third group says,
“No, I’m not rich because even if I have a lot now,
something terrible could happen tomorrow, and then where would I
be?” These are
the people who are just waiting for bad to happen.
They can’t enjoy what they do have for fear of the
future. So, no
matter how much they have now, fear is their dominant emotional
state, and it effectively negates any positive feelings making
them perpetually feel “poor”—effectively keeping them in
bad.
And then there is the fourth group.
The first time I read this question, my
resounding answer all the way to the bottom of my spirit was,
“Yes, of course I’m rich!”
However, it wasn’t until a few minutes later that I
really thought about the question in terms of money.
I simply looked out to where my children were playing as
I sat on the steps of my home waiting for my husband to come
home, and I said, “Yes.”
How, in that context, could I answer anything but yes?
Life, however, is not nearly as logical as
it sometimes seems. A
few days later I asked the question of someone in exactly the
same situation, and that person’s immediate and resounding
response was, “No!” I
was astounded. How
could the two of us in as close to the same boat as two people
can get respond so differently?
The more I reflected on that paradox, the
more I learned about how and why I relate to my world the way I
do. When I was younger, a friend told me, “You know, you are
so lucky. Everything
always works out for you.”
At the time I said, “Yeah, and I work darn hard to make
sure it does.”
In light of this new question, however, I
can see why things work out for me—because I believe that they
will and I focus all my energy toward that end.
Then, even when they don’t work out like I planned, I
see that how they worked out was even better than what I had
planned or at least exactly the way they were supposed to work
out for my continued growth.
A circumstance which causes me to feel even richer than
before.
World-renown motivational speaker Anthony
Robbins has an exercise where first you “hope” something
will work out. He
says that when you hope, you see two possibilities:
the thing working out, and the thing not working out.
Then he invites you to “expect” that something will
work out. Expecting
focuses all of your attention, all of your energy, on the goal
being accomplished with no thought to it not working out.
When you expect consistently, your goals, your dreams,
and your plans have no choice but to come into being because
your thoughts create your reality.
And so back to our original question.
Are you rich?
When you look at your life do you expect
things to work out? Do
you focus all your energy on things working out?
Or do you sit back and hope that somehow they will?
If your answer to the last question is, “Yes,” then
I’d be willing to bet your answer to the first is, “No.”
It’s simple—if all you focus on is how “poor” you
are, no matter how great things may be, you will find a way to
feel “poor.”
Sarah Ban Breathnach, best-selling author
of Simple Abundance and Something More, suggests
keeping a gratitude journal where every day you write down five
things for which you are grateful.
This is an excellent way to force your mind to focus on
answering a resounding, “Yes!” to “Are you rich?”
Take a moment, right now, and list ten things in your
life for which you would not take a million dollars.
Having trouble thinking of something?
Then start with your health—that’s an asset most of
us take for granted. “But
I have a bad back and migraine headaches and PMS,” you say.
Maybe, but I have an uncle who is stricken with MS, and
he literally cannot reliably move any muscle in his entire body.
Not only is he in a wheelchair, he must be strapped to
that wheelchair so he won’t fall out.
He cannot feed himself, dress himself, or go to the
bathroom by himself. He
cannot drive, hold a pencil, type, or even roll over in bed at
night under his own power.
Now, how thankful are you for your health?
More importantly, are you rich?
Think about the opportunities and the
options you have stretched before you.
Yes, you may be in a dead end job or in a dead end
relationship, but you don’t have to stay there.
You can get out. So
ask yourself right now, what do you want to do with your life?
What is your dream?
If you could be anywhere in this life, where would you
be? Picture that
place in detail. What
does it look like? Breathe.
Close your eyes, and see it.
If you believe you are rich; if in your
soul your answer is a solid, no-questions-asked, resounding
“Yes!”, then you can achieve that dream and any other dream
you focus on. Nothing
can stop you.
Now, I can hear some of you saying, “But
I’m not rich. Look
at all these bad things that have happened to me.”
Then I say, start a grateful journal today—this very
minute. You don’t have a second to waste.
Motivational speaker, Marianne Williamson
says, “There is nothing holy about poverty.”
God, the maker of all things, has given you the greatest
gift of all—life, but what do most of us do?
Sit around complaining about every little thing that has
ever gone wrong and whining about how hard this life is.
Let this be your warning:
Do not tell your brain you are poor, for when you do, no
amount of riches—monetary or otherwise—will ever be enough
to make you rich. Believe
you are rich, feel you are rich, focus on how you are rich every
single moment of every single day.
For when you feel you are rich and believe you are rich,
more riches will be granted to you.
So, now, let me ask you once more, are you
rich? Be careful.
The answer is shaping more than you think!

~There is a Garden~
There is a garden, a luscious fertile garden. The endless river of love
runs through, and waters all that grows there. The sun of faith shines
gently down and blesses each flower, each tree, every bird and butterfly.
And the grass grows vigorously, reaching up to the sun, thankful for the
water of love. And peace reigns in this wonderful garden.
You walk in and stretch out your hand, and a ripe golden pear drops into
your outstretched palm. You lie on the cool grass and listen to the birds
and butterflies, until you know them as angels singing out your name. You
feel the earth underneath and begin to know it as the connection which runs
between all living things, the connection which is the soil which nourishes
and allows us to grow and expand and be, the connection which is the all.
And all you need to do, to spend time in this wonderful garden, is to enter
through the gate. Choose to enter and spend time here. Choose to nourish
yourself as the flowers are nourished. Choose to bring the light of faith
into your life. Choose to drink from the never-ending river of love.
Choose to lie upon the earth and know your connection. Choose to gaze up
into the sky and understand the wonder and glory of it all.
The gate is there for all, and it is open. But many fail to recognize it.
It is right there, in your heart and in your mind. It is ever open and
beckons you, asking you to take the time, to spend the few minutes each day
to wander in this garden of joy and life.
Some spend years with the gate firmly closed. And one day, for whatever
reason, it swings open just a crack. And they become curious. Curious
about something spiritual, something psychic, something creative, something
healing.
Often, it is misfortune which opens the gate for you. A dire illness which
forces you to seek spiritual comfort, or a grievous loss which does the
same. But somehow, once the gate has opened just a crack, it is inevitable
that you will eventually walk in. After years spent in the desert on the
other side of the fence, fighting and scrambling for a little bit of
brackish water, competing for each bit of sustenance, thinking that love is
scarce, and then, suddenly, the gate is open just a little to a fertile
wonderful garden, and you can see that all you have to do is step in.
But still some linger outside, unsure of whether to enter, wondering if it
is an illusion, believing that it undoubtedly is.
And it is no wonder that some should wonder. For if this exists, if there
is a bounteous, abundant world for all, a place where joy and happiness are
as abundant as the golden pears on the trees, then why would anyone choose
to fight and struggle in the desert? And so it must be an illusion, they
think, and if they step inside and spend time here, they will appear
foolish, and the desert dwellers will call them strange and foolish, the
desert dwellers who cannot see the garden, cannot even glimpse the gate.
The harsh sun of faith in material things has blinded them to the beauty
which could be theirs.
Step in. It is real. It is very, very real. The abundance is all here.
The feeling of joy, of peace, of love is very, very real. Refresh yourself
here. Rest your weary mind and body. Bathe in the river of love. Swim in
it. Let yourself know it as real. And then, when you must trek across the
desert and deal with the desert dwellers, carry the garden in your mind, to
refresh you and nourish you.
And as you do this, you will begin to realize that you can make the garden
as real to you as you wish, and you can carry it with you everywhere. Once
you have walked through the gate and drunk from the river of universal love,
once you have begun to experience what it feels like to lie down on the
grass and be at peace, you can choose to make the garden live within you at
any time and in any place you wish. And when you are troubled, when events
happen which threaten your peace and make you turn to fear and doubt, create
the garden again in your mind, recall it and stretch out on the grass.
Breathe in the scent of the roses. Gaze up at the sky. Drink from the
river of love.

Training
the Imaginative Mind ~ Discover the Genius Within
Ask people
what images come to their mind when they hear the word
"happiness". The answers you will receive will differ
substantially. Words remains empty, until 'imaginations' fill
them with life.
When we were kids we all had very vivid imaginations, we experienced
the most fantastic stories, some of them being quite 'irrational', and
when we told our parents about it, they reacted by saying that 'these
things don't exist'. The imagination, the image we had experienced was
taken away from us by intellectual grown-ups, whose logical mind
dismissed our images and stories as nonsense.
Little by little, this has made us 'sober'. The little child filled
with imagination turned into a rational grown-up.
Following is a simple exercise which helps us to develop our ability to see images:
|
Place a flower you especially enjoy looking at
on the table. Look at it carefully. Then close
your eyes.
|
|
Now
you will see the flower with your inner eye. Maybe only
for a second, maybe two, this is not important. The
moment the flower disappears from your inner eye, open
your eyes for a short moment, then immediately close
them again, letting in the image of the flower again and
then imagining the image again.
|
|
Repeat
this step again and again, for about five minutes |
|
Next
take another motif, like an apple, a vase, or anything
else. Look at your motif, this time only shortly, close
you eyes, imagine and visualize your motif, see it with
your inner eyes.
|
Practice this exercise for about a week (or as long as it takes until
you feel fully confident with it), and you will notice a difference in
your imaginative abilities as well as in your perception of things.
Once you feel you have mastered it, continue to do it once a week.
Visualizing mean creating images, and it is extremely important
because our subconscious receives more information from one image than
from a thousand words. If you have a certain goal in mind, it is
important to create clear images of this goal. These images must be
different from any images of your present situation, otherwise your
subconscious will see them as being part
of your present life and not as something new that
you wish to achieve.
Following is an exercise you can do to train your mind to focus on a
specific goal you want to attain without having the images of your
present situation interfere. Do this exercise only once you have
mastered the previous one:
|
While washing the dishes or cleaning the house,
imagine that you are lying on the beach.
|
|
While
standing with your eyes open, lifting your right leg and
your left arm, imagine that, with closed eyes you are
lifting your left leg and your right arm.
|
|
While
dancing a waltz, imagine you are dancing
a tango.
|
You can use your imagination to create more examples to this exercise,
which you should also do daily in the beginning, until you feel
confident with it.
Now let us take a closer look at our way of thinking:
There is the one hemisphere of our brain that thinks in terms of words
and logical relationships (the left hemisphere). Now
we do not want to belittle the importance of logic, but the problem
for most of us is that we rely too much or even solely on our logic
and on input from the right hemisphere of our brain. Our logic mind
believes it is always right.
Our right brain, on the other hand is not as half as judgmental as the left brain, and has a very different approach. It
thinks in images and is our visual memory storage. Here you have a
place of vast and beautiful possibilities, because the visual memory
knows no boundaries.
Our visual memory is also the source of our of creativity, and this is
true also for people who live mostly in a world of abstraction and
logic. Research has shown that even mathematicians do not think in
numbers and words, but in images and movements, which are translated
into formulas and numbers and a later stage.
We should therefore rely on our images and visual impressions, while
at the same time granting our logical mind its due space.
In order to awaken the genius within you, it is important to
synchronize the left and the right hemispheres of your brain.
The following exercise will help you to do this:
|
Sit down quietly and close your eyes
|
|
Listen
to a tape you have previously recorded.
In the recording, slowly mention various words
and situations, and while listening to the tape, imagine
these words separately in either the left or the right
hemisphere of your brain.
For example: on the left a flower, on the
right a tree, on the left a baby, on the right
an old lady. It is important to visualize the images
simultaneously, not one after the other.
|
|
Listen
to the tape again and switch the images, for example
if you associated the flower with the left hemisphere
before, imagine it on the right side this time.
|
Each of us has his or her preferred brain hemisphere that is used most
of time, simply out of habit. In our Western world, this is mostly the
left brain hemisphere. Therefore it is all the more important to
develop and train the right brain, and to open up to creativity.
Let us now continue with our visualization exercises.
If you feel confident in your ability to see images, it is time for
the next step:
|
Bring up in your mind a wish or dream you
have which has not yet come true in your life
|
|
Imagine yourself explaining your wish to
someone who does not know anything about in
IMAGES ONLY (similar to a silent film)
|
|
You are now your own director and actor,
shooting this film. Try not to make it too long - two to four descriptive images or
scenes are sufficient.
|
|
Replay your film in your mind as often as
possible.
|
The results will not fail to show.

~The Empire of
Peace~
The coming empire of peace
is to be built by reconciling differences, making enemies
friends, telling people of the good that is in them rather
than the bad, discouraging gossip and evil speaking by the
introduction of subjects more pleasant and profitable, and
proving through one's life that there are laws, not generally
recognized, which will give health, happiness, and fortune,
without injustice or injury to others.
To
strive to forget enemies, or to throw out to them only
friendly thoughts, is as much an act of self-protection as it
is to put up your hands to ward off a physical blow. The
persistent thought of friendliness turns aside thought of
ill-will, and renders it harmless. The injunction of Christ to
do good to your enemies is founded on a natural law. It is
saying that the thought or element of good-will carries the
greater power, and will always turn aside and prevent injury
from the thought of ill-will.
Prentice
Mulford
(1834-1891)
